I'm getting the same issue, and it happened right after I manually updated to the latest version of Chrome ( 79.0.3945.88 ). I was working on my game for hours, and decided to restart my browser, and figured I might as well update at the same time. Loaded right back into the game and all of my maps are blank. Looks like it is a WebGL issue with Chrome, as I found some people reporting similar issues over the last couple days with WebGL and Chrome. Firefox still works fine, but I also haven't updated them recently. Jeff

The issue persists in the Beta of Chrome 80. However, I installed Chrome 79 on another Windows 7 machine, and it works, so it appears it may be an interaction between Chrome and the hardware on my (very old) laptop. Luckily I only use it for editing my games, not playing them, and I can still use Roll20 in Firefox on this machine. I don't expect this will be "fixed" on my machine at this point, as there hasn't been a driver update for my graphics card since 2016.
Addendum: Rolled back to Chrome 76 and the maps are loading, so it is definitely some change in the latest version of Chrome, although limited to certain machines for whatever reason.
